Habibi

Schöneberg


Habibi means ‘my beloved’ and the object of obsession in this cheerfully painted, been-here-forever snack place is soul-sustaining falafel, best paired with a freshly pressed carrot juice or a hot tea. The shawarma is another good choice and great for restoring brain balance after a night on the razzle.
